一、 云网融合新范式:为什么MEC深度集成是未来网络的核心?
在数字化转型浪潮中,传统的集中式云计算模型已难以满足工业互联网、自动驾驶、VR/AR等场景对超低时延、高安全性和海量数据本地处理的苛刻需求。云网融合应运而生,其核心在于将云计算能力从中心下沉到网络边缘,而多接入边缘计算平台正是实现这一目标的关键载体。 MEC并非简单的“小型数据中心”,其真正威力在于与运营商网络(包括5G核心网、传输网、接入网)的深度集成。这种集成意味着计算资源与网络连接能力的无缝协同:网络能够感知应用需求,动态分配带宽与路由;应用能够感知网络状态,优化服务策略。例如,在智慧工厂中,机器视觉质检应用可以部署在厂区内的MEC节点上,摄像头采集的视频流通过运营商专用的5G网络切片直接本地处理,时延从上百毫秒降至10毫秒以内,同时关键生产数据无需出园区,安全性极大提升。 对于从事编程学习和网络技术研究的开发者而言,理解这一架构是把握未来应用开发趋势的基础。这意味着你的软件设计思路需要从‘云端全能’转向‘云边端协同’,算法和业务逻辑需要考虑网络位置的约束与优势。
二、 技术架构深度解构:MEC平台如何“嵌入”运营商网络?
MEC与运营商网络的深度集成,主要体现在架构、管理和业务三个层面。 **1. 架构层集成:** 这是物理与逻辑的连接基础。MEC平台作为网络中的一个功能节点,通过标准的N3、N6等接口与5G核心网的UPF(用户面功能)直接对接。用户数据面流量可以从UPF直接分流至本地MEC平台,而无需绕行遥远的中心云,这就是“上行分流”技术,是实现超低时延的基石。同时,MEC平台需要集成轻量级的虚拟化或容器化平台,以承载边缘应用。 **2. 管理层集成:** 通过统一的网络管理与编排系统(如ETSI MEC定义的MEPM、MEC Orchestrator)与运营商的OSS/BSS系统对接。这使得运营商能够像管理网络功能一样,对边缘计算资源进行生命周期的统一管理、监控和计费。开发者可以通过标准API申请和释放边缘资源。 **3. 业务层集成:** 这是价值创造的关键。MEC平台通过开放网络能力服务,如位置服务、带宽管理、网络状态通知等。开发者编程时,可以通过API调用这些能力,开发出更智能的应用。例如,一个云游戏应用可以根据实时的无线网络质量(RSSI、抖动),动态调整游戏画面的渲染码率。 理解这些接口和组件,是进行相关软件开发和系统集成的第一步。许多开源项目,如OpenStack Tacker、Kubernetes KubeEdge,以及运营商发布的边缘开发套件,都为学习和实验提供了途径。
三、 从学习到实践:开发者如何切入MEC与网络集成领域?
对于希望进入这一领域的编程学习者和网络技术爱好者,一条清晰的实践路径至关重要。 **第一步:夯实基础网络与编程知识。** 除了掌握Python、Go、Java等主流编程语言外,必须深入理解计算机网络(TCP/IP、HTTP/2、gRPC)、Linux操作系统以及虚拟化/容器技术(Docker, Kubernetes)。建议通过Coursera、edX等平台的课程或经典教材进行系统学习。 **第二步:获取关键软件与工具进行实验。** 理论学习必须结合动手实践。你可以从以下软件下载和实验环境搭建开始: - **网络仿真:** 下载并学习使用Mininet、GNS3等工具,模拟复杂的网络拓扑,理解流量路由和分流原理。 - **边缘开发平台:** 关注Linux基金会旗下的EdgeX Foundry、StarlingX等开源边缘计算框架,从其官网下载源码和文档,在本地或小型服务器上部署测试。 - **运营商SDK:** 部分领先的运营商和云厂商(如华为、阿里云、AWS Wavelength)会提供边缘计算的模拟器或轻量级开发套件,这是接触“准生产环境”的最佳方式。 **第三步:参与开源项目与沙盒测试。** 在GitHub上寻找与MEC、5G核心网(如free5GC)、网络切片相关的开源项目。通过阅读代码、提交Issue甚至PR,你可以深入理解系统内部运作。此外,ETSI、GSMA等标准组织有时会提供互操作性测试沙盒,供开发者验证其应用。 **第四步:构建概念验证应用。** 尝试设计一个简单的、能体现边缘优势的应用。例如,一个基于视频流的实时物体识别应用,分别部署在中心云和本地MEC模拟环境,对比其端到端延迟和用户体验差异。这将让你对技术价值有最直观的感受。
四、 面临的挑战与未来展望
尽管前景广阔,但MEC与网络的深度集成仍面临挑战。**首先是复杂性**,跨云、网、边、端的多域协同编排和管理极其复杂,对开发者和运维人员提出了更高要求。**其次是标准化与开放性**,虽然ETSI等组织已制定系列标准,但不同运营商、设备商之间的实现仍有差异,一定程度上形成了生态孤岛。**最后是商业模式**,如何对边缘计算资源进行精细化计费,并形成对开发者友好的商业闭环,仍在探索中。 展望未来,随着5G-Advanced和6G技术的演进,网络内生智能将与MEC更紧密结合,实现资源的动态预测与调度。对于开发者而言,边缘侧的编程模型和工具链将更加成熟,**“网络即代码”** 的理念将深入人心。通过编程定义的不仅是应用逻辑,还包括应用所需的网络策略(如切片、 QoS)。 结语:MEC边缘计算与运营商网络的深度集成,是云网融合技术架构皇冠上的明珠。它不仅是网络技术的演进,更是应用开发范式的革命。通过系统的编程学习、积极的软件工具实践,并深入理解网络技术的内在逻辑,开发者将有能力站在下一代互联网应用创新的最前沿,将低延迟、高可靠、数据本地的技术愿景,转化为改变各行各业的现实解决方案。
